I have 32-bit Fedora Core 6 installed on an nx6325 laptop. It works OK until I load the NIC with about 250 Mbit/s (sent from elsewhere), at which point packets seem to be lost or corrupted. Is it the same on Windows too, or is it a Linux issue?

try

# service iptables stop

then retry. I have noticed slow down speeds using certain p2p apps. IF that resolves the issue you may create a rule of just disable iptables. If you continue to use iptables then you might look into installing firestarter. You can install it via yum. It's a nice graphical app for managing the firewall.
